Message ID | 20181128175324.163202-2-lkundrak@v3.sk (mailing list archive) |
---|---|
State | New, archived |
Headers | show |
Series | MMP platform fixes | expand |
On Wed, Nov 28, 2018 at 06:53:05PM +0100, Lubomir Rintel wrote: > The timer needs the timer clock to be enabled, otherwise it stops > ticking. > > Signed-off-by: Lubomir Rintel <lkundrak@v3.sk> > Reviewed-by: Rob Herring <robh@kernel.org> > Acked-by: Pavel Machek <pavel@ucw.cz> > > --- > Changes since v1: > - Made the clock optional, to keep compatibility with DTs without it Applied, thanks. -Olof
diff --git a/Documentation/devicetree/bindings/timer/mrvl,mmp-timer.txt b/Documentation/devicetree/bindings/timer/mrvl,mmp-timer.txt index 9a6e251462e7..b8f02c663521 100644 --- a/Documentation/devicetree/bindings/timer/mrvl,mmp-timer.txt +++ b/Documentation/devicetree/bindings/timer/mrvl,mmp-timer.txt @@ -5,9 +5,13 @@ Required properties: - reg : Address and length of the register set of timer controller. - interrupts : Should be the interrupt number. +Optional properties: +- clocks : Should contain a single entry describing the clock input. + Example: timer0: timer@d4014000 { compatible = "mrvl,mmp-timer"; reg = <0xd4014000 0x100>; interrupts = <13>; + clocks = <&coreclk 2>; };